While Ted Cruz enjoys his alternate reality, the truth tells a far different story. In 2013, Cruz effectively headlined the last government shutdown, going so far as to launch a 21-hour speech in which he read “Green Eggs and Ham” on the Senate floor. The government was ultimately shuttered for 16-days and was largely blamed – even by Republicans – on the Republican Party.

Cruz’s own party lambasted him for what they viewed as a doomed tactic that would only serve to benefit him personally by boosting his national image ahead of the 2016 election.

“He knew that. He knew it. He knew it,” former Senator Tom Coburn (R-OK) said. “It wasn’t about the shutdown. It wasn’t about the Affordable Care Act. It was about launching Ted Cruz.”
“What he did was stood up for Ted and threw the Republican Party under the bus,” Senator Lindsey Graham (R-SC) has said.
